SENIORS MINISTRY<br />
Highlights:<br />
A monthly service has commenced at <strong>Valley</strong> View<br />
Nursing Home. Yvonne James and Dawne Johnston<br />
lead the service. The first service was very well<br />
received by the residents who have been asking<br />
for spiritual input into their lives from the <strong>Uniting</strong><br />
<strong>Church</strong>.<br />
The indoor bowling group has struggled for<br />
numbers this year. However over the past month<br />
we have gained some new members giving us<br />
enough people to play on one mat each week.<br />
Eleven people attend weekly (health permitting)<br />
and we welcome new players from the church and<br />
broader community.<br />
The Friendship Circle celebrated 86 years of<br />
fellowship this month with a birthday celebration.<br />
An afternoon of songs from well known musicals,<br />
followed by high tea was held on Tuesday 8th<br />
May to celebrate this milestone. All who attended<br />
thoroughly enjoyed this event.<br />
Extended Care and Pastoral visiting ministries have<br />
reviewed some of their practices. A welcome letter<br />
has been developed for those commencing in these<br />
ministries.<br />
Hymn singing and a lunch for seniors was held in<br />
April. Although numbers were down on previous<br />
lunches the event was still well attended and<br />
enjoyed by all.<br />
Future:<br />
A concert and dinner is currently being planned for<br />
November.<br />
